Raising a Generation Without Mentors: The Impact of Absent Fathers
A new generation is rising up facing unprecedented challenges. One of the most profound threats to this generation's well-being is the common absence of positive male role models, particularly fathers.
Children benefit when they have access to strong mentors who can guide them through various trials. Fathers play a crucial role in providing this guidance and stability. When fathers are absent, children may struggle with self-esteem, emotional development, and forming healthy relationships.
- The lack of a father figure can lead to an increased risk of delinquent activities.
- Girls without fathers may encounter challenges with intimacy later in life.
- Boys without fathers may have difficulties to develop a healthy sense of identity.
It's imperative that we confront this issue head-on. We need to create programs that strengthen fathers in being active in their children's lives.
